加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.86zz.cn/)- 数据采集、AI开发硬件、智能营销、智能边缘、数据工坊!
当前位置: 首页 > 综合聚焦 > 编程要点 > 资讯 > 正文

Java速成宝典:十要点解锁入门至实战进阶之路

发布时间:2025-05-13 16:09:07 所属栏目:资讯 来源:DaWei
导读: Java作为当今最流行的编程语言之一,广泛应用于企业级开发、安卓应用及大数据处理等多个领域。无论是初学者还是希望进阶的开发者,以下十要点将帮助你从入门快速进阶到实战。 1. 理解

Java作为当今最流行的编程语言之一,广泛应用于企业级开发、安卓应用及大数据处理等多个领域。无论是初学者还是希望进阶的开发者,以下十要点将帮助你从入门快速进阶到实战。

1. 理解Java基础语法:掌握变量、数据类型、运算符、控制结构(如if语句、for循环)和方法调用等基本概念。这些是所有编程的基石,稳固基础才能构建高楼大厦。

2. 面向对象编程(OOP):Java的核心是面向对象。理解类与对象、封装、继承、多态概念,并通过实践加深理解。尝试设计简单的类图,逐步构建自己的代码架构。

3. 异常处理:学会使用try-catch块捕获异常,以及finally进行资源清理。了解Java中的受检异常与非受检异常,编写健壮的代码。

4. 集合框架:掌握List, Set, Map等常用集合类的使用,了解ArrayList, HashMap等具体实现的工作原理。集合框架是处理大量数据的基石。

2025AI辅助生成图,仅供参考

5. 泛型:使用泛型减少类型转换错误,提高代码复用性和安全性。理解泛型擦除机制有助于深入理解泛型的内部运作。

6. 输入输出与文件操作:学会使用IO流进行读写操作,处理文本文件和二进制数据。理解文件路径、缓冲流等概念。

7. 多线程编程:Java的多线程机制强大且复杂。掌握Thread类和Runnable接口的使用,理解同步与互斥,避免死锁。

8. 网络编程:了解Socket编程,通过Java实现客户端与服务器的通信。了解TCP/IP协议,能处理网络异常。

9. Java数据库连接(JDBC):学习如何通过JDBC连接数据库,执行查询和处理结果集。数据库是现代应用的必需品,掌握JDBC至关重要。

10. 实战项目:理论学习之余,动手实践是关键。参与小项目开发,如简单的博客系统、电商平台后端服务等。实战中巩固知识,发现并解决问题,快速提升编程能力。

通过这十个要点的系统学习和不断实践,你将实现从Java入门到具备一定项目实战能力的快速进阶。记住,编程是一个持续学习和实践的过程,保持好奇心,勇于探索未知领域。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章